1. The Classic Sourdough Bread Sauce

This recipe captures the essence of traditional bread sauce, using simple ingredients and a straightforward method. The sourdough adds a delightful tang and depth of flavour that elevates the classic.

Ingredients:

  • 1 cup sourdough bread, crusts removed and cubed (day-old is best)
  • 1/2 cup whole milk
  • 1/4 cup heavy cream
  • 1 small onion, finely chopped
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 bay leaf
  • 1/4 teaspoon ground nutmeg
  • Salt and freshly ground black pepper to taste

Instructions:

  1. Gently heat the milk and cream in a saucepan over medium heat until warm.
  2. In a separate bowl, combine the bread cubes, onion, garlic, bay leaf, and nutmeg.
  3. Pour the warm milk and cream mixture over the bread mixture, stirring gently to ensure all the bread is soaked.
  4. Let the mixture sit for about 15 minutes to allow the bread to absorb the liquid.
  5. Transfer the mixture to a blender and blend until smooth. Alternatively, you can use an immersion blender.
  6. Season with salt and pepper to taste.
  7. Serve warm alongside your favourite roast.

2. Creamy Parmesan Sourdough Bread Sauce

This variation adds a luxurious touch with the addition of Parmesan cheese, creating a richer, more decadent sauce.

Ingredients:

  • 1 cup sourdough bread, crusts removed and cubed
  • 1/2 cup whole milk
  • 1/4 cup heavy cream
  • 1/4 cup grated Parmesan cheese
  • 1 small onion, finely chopped
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 bay leaf
  • 1/4 teaspoon ground nutmeg
  • 2 tablespoons butter
  • Salt and freshly ground black pepper to taste

Instructions:

  1. Melt the butter in a saucepan over medium heat. Add the onion and garlic and cook until softened.
  2. Add the milk, cream, and bay leaf. Bring to a simmer.
  3. Remove from heat and stir in the bread cubes, Parmesan cheese, and nutmeg.
  4. Let the mixture sit for 15-20 minutes, stirring occasionally, until the bread is softened and the sauce has thickened.
  5. Season with salt and pepper to taste.
  6. Serve warm with roasted meats or vegetables.

3. Spiced Sourdough Bread Sauce with Apples & Cranberries

This festive twist incorporates the warmth of spices and the sweetness of apples and cranberries for a truly unique flavour profile. Perfect for Thanksgiving or Christmas dinner.

Ingredients:

  • 1 cup sourdough bread, crusts removed and cubed
  • 1/2 cup chicken or vegetable broth
  • 1/4 cup apple cider
  • 1/4 cup dried cranberries
  • 1/2 apple, peeled, cored, and diced
  • 1 small onion, finely chopped
  • 1 teaspoon ground cinnamon
  • 1/2 teaspoon ground cloves
  • 1/4 teaspoon ground allspice
  • Salt and freshly ground black pepper to taste

Instructions:

  1. Combine the broth, apple cider, cranberries, apple, onion, cinnamon, cloves, and allspice in a saucepan. Bring to a simmer.
  2. Add the bread cubes and stir gently to combine.
  3. Reduce heat to low and simmer for 10-15 minutes, or until the bread is softened and the sauce has thickened.
  4. Remove from heat and season with salt and pepper to taste.
  5. Serve warm alongside roasted poultry or pork.

Choosing the Right Sourdough Bread for Your Sauce

The success of your sourdough bread sauce hinges on the quality of your bread. Ideally, use a day-old sourdough loaf. This allows the bread to absorb the liquid more effectively, preventing a soggy end product. Avoid overly dense or heavily seeded breads; a light, airy crumb is best. Tips for the Perfect Sourdough Bread Sauce

  • Don't over-blend: While a smooth sauce is desirable, over-blending can make the sauce gummy. Aim for a mostly smooth consistency with a few small bread pieces remaining.
  • Adjust seasoning to taste: The amount of salt, pepper, and spices you use will depend on your personal preference and the flavours of your main dish.
  • Serve immediately: Sourdough bread sauce is best served fresh, while it's still warm and creamy.

Storing Leftovers

Leftover sourdough bread sauce can be st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Reheat gently on the stovetop or in the microwave before serving.

Troubleshooting Sourdough Bread Sauce

  • Too thick: Add a little more milk or cream to thin the sauce to your desired consistency.
  • Too thin: Simmer the sauce for a few more minutes to allow the excess liquid to evaporate. You may also add a tablespoon of cornstarch mixed with a little cold water to thicken the sauce.
  • Lumpy: If your sauce is lumpy despite blending, pass it through a fine-mesh sieve for a smoother texture.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q: Can I use other types of bread instead of sourdough?

A: While sourdough adds a unique tang, you can experiment with other types of bread, such as brioche or challah, but the results might differ in flavor and texture.

Q: Can I make sourdough bread sauce ahead of time?

A: It's best to make it the day you plan to serve it for optimal texture and flavour. However, you can prepare the ingredients in advance and assemble just before cooking.

Q: What can I serve sourdough bread sauce with?

A: It pairs beautifully with roasted meats like turkey, chicken, pork, and game. It also complements vegetables like roasted Brussels sprouts and root vegetables. It’s even delicious with grilled cheese!

Q: Is sourdough bread sauce gluten-free?

A: No, traditional sourdough bread sauce is not gluten-free, as it uses sourdough bread.
